Meet Luna!
Luna is now in rescue after being at the shelter. They are estimating her age to be between 1 & 2, however we think she is closer to 1.
She is house trained and she’s OK in the crate. She enjoys playing with toys, but like a typical young boxer she is mouthy. She is also not used to walking on a leash and she pulls.
Luna’s going to need some training to help her be the best boxer 💗

About Cadbury:
As you all know, Cadbury came in to rescue with several medical issues. We have been able to successfully treat his severe prostate infection and we had hoped this would correct his incontinence. However, after many tests including multiple radiographs and ultrasounds his incontinence is no better.
The specialists feels that he needs surgical intervention in an attempt to correct his medical issues. Cadbury has been scheduled for his surgery on Thursday, they will need to open him up and then determine what type of procedure would be best. Currently they have the option of correcting the malformation and/or sling type device will correct the constant leaking and recuring infections.
This surgery will be a long one and costly, but it will give him a better quality of life. They are estimating the surgery upwards of $6,000.00.

Hey Cadbury here checking in from my foster home. So, I have been here a couple of weeks, and the family has been great. I had been dripping and they took me to the vet, it seems that I have a really bad infection...it doesn't seem to bother me. The vet put me on meds, and I go back for a checkup in a couple of weeks. I have been playing in the yard and going on lots of walks. It is so nice being here, but I would love a family of my own...could that be you??? Update on Ginger and Tyler. Tyler and Ginger are a joy and doing great... just waiting on their forever home! They are food motivated, so they're learning to sit, wait, stay, etc. They do well in their crate (together) for short intervals if you have to leave the home. They have a few favorite plush toys that they carry around and steal from each other (son Tyler always wins). They love looking out the window or sliders and they enjoy basking in the sunspot! You will almost always find them lying together, as close as can be to one another... it's so precious! Ask about this bonded pair today, they keep each other company!
